6e419db26c LibWasm: Tighten validation algorithm
The big improvement included in this commit is stack height mismatch
validation. There are other minor improvements included (related to the
validation algorithm). The method of supporting stack polymorphism has
changed to be more like the spec, which was necessary for confidently
handling stack height mismatches.

See:
https://webassembly.github.io/spec/core/appendix/algorithm.html

cf6aa77816 LibWasm: Fix memory limits validator discrepancy
The spec allows the maximum size of the linear memory to be 2^16.
However, we previously only allowed 2^16-1, which caused a spec
compliance issue.

8003bde03d AK+LibRegex+LibWasm: Remove the non-const COWVector::operator[]
This was copying the vector behind our backs, let's remove it and make
the copying explicit by putting it behind COWVector::mutable_at().
This is a further 64% performance improvement on Wasm validation.

cced555879 LibWasm: Avoid pointless vector copies in Validator::Context
These vector copies accounted for more than 50% of the current runtime
of the validator on a large wasm file, this commit makes them
copy-on-write to avoid the copies where possible, gaining nearly a 50%
speedup.

eccdf4eb4b LibWasm: Fix validation of if-else blocks
We were doing a number of things wrong:
- Switching to the parent context in the else meant that we couldn't
  break out of the else section anymore
- We were not validating the resulting values, and so the stack was
  in a relatively unknown state after 'else'

This commit fixes these issues :^)
